1.1 Overview of the Guide

The Story Bible Study Guide, by Randy Frazee, is a 31-week curriculum designed to help participants explore the Bible as one unified story of God’s love. It provides a structured approach to understanding Scripture chronologically, making it accessible for groups of all sizes. The guide is complemented by video-based learning, a reading schedule, and additional resources like a study journal. Its goal is to deepen engagement with the Bible, fostering a greater appreciation for God’s master plan and its relevance in everyday life.

1.3 Author Background: Randy Frazee

Randy Frazee is a pastor, teacher, and author with a passion for helping people understand the Bible. He serves as the senior minister at Westside Family Church and has written extensively on faith and Scripture. Frazee’s vision for “The Story Bible Study Guide” stems from his desire to present the Bible as one cohesive narrative, making it accessible to everyone. His work emphasizes the transformative power of God’s story in everyday life, fostering deeper spiritual engagement and community connection through group study experiences.
